About us

Children in Care Support Service


We are a busy and dynamic team who support children in care to spend time with their parents, anyone with PR who is not their parent, siblings, relatives or any other connected person under supervision which we call "family time".

It is important that children are supported to maintain and build safe positive relationships with members of their family ensuring that their family time is focussed and shaped around the child's needs.

We receive a variety of referrals as part of the assessment process by direction of the court, children under child protection plans, private law arrangements and long-term care plans.

Family time can take place at several venues across the Warwickshire County and occasionally outside of these borders. We also support in the delivery of life story work. This may be direct life story work with children or completion of life story books

About the role:***
Family Support Worker


Your role as a Family Support Worker is to ensure family time is facilitated in a regular and safe environment.

A good understanding of what family time is the importance of nurturing relationships with birth families and identity is essential.

Whilst you will hold a regular caseload, each day is different to the next requiring you to be flexible and adaptable to sudden changing circumstances.

Knowledge around safeguarding and actions to take is essential for this role.

You will be required to produce a detailed report of the interactions and care witnessed, offering support and guidance where required within the session.

Between family time sessions, you may be transporting children back to their carers, attending family time review meetings, producing your recordings and liaising with social workers and other professionals.

You will have a responsibility to keep risk assessments up to date as circumstances and needs change. You may be required to complete some life story work so some knowledge around this is beneficial.
